To simplify the expression 14 - 3 * 4 ÷ 6, you need to follow the order of operations, which is parentheses, exponents, multiplication and division (from left to right), and addition and subtraction (from left to right).

First, perform the multiplication and division.
3 * 4 = 12
12 ÷ 6 = 2

Now, substitute the value into the expression:
14 - 2

Finally, perform the subtraction:
14 - 2 = 12

So, the simplified expression is 12.
